Sarvente: An Overview of the Original Character

To truly appreciate the transformative journey of "futa sarvente," it's essential to first understand the character as she was originally presented. Sarvente, introduced in the fan-made Friday Night Funkin' mod "Mid-Fight Masses," quickly captured attention with her unique design and intriguing personality. Initially appearing as a seemingly innocuous nun, her character swiftly reveals deeper, more complex layers. In the original mod, Sarvente is portrayed as enthusiastic, friendly, and outwardly calm, operating from a church where she attempts to convert Boyfriend and Girlfriend. However, this pious facade conceals her true nature as a demon, a revelation that unfolds through her songs and visual transformations. Her personality traits, often described as principled, ethical, and self-controlled, are core to her identity, even as she expresses annoyance when defeated. Despite her demonic origins, Sarvente seeks to live as a "normal person" and avoid the negative judgment she experienced in the past. She also harbors surprising fears, such as a strong aversion to moths, which she perceives as "bad spirits," and a curious dislike for shrimps and modern-day media. This blend of angelic appearance, demonic power, and relatable quirks made her a compelling figure ripe for fan interpretation. Her design, notably inspired by Neapolitan ice cream, and her unique vocalizations (like a church organ) further cemented her distinctiveness within the Friday Night Funkin' universe. The Foundation of Fan Creativity: Rule 34 and Transformative Works

The existence of "futa sarvente" content is deeply rooted in two fundamental aspects of internet culture: "Rule 34" and the concept of "transformative works." Rule 34 is an internet maxim that succinctly states: "If it exists, there is porn of it. No exceptions." This principle, coined from a 2003 webcomic and widely popularized by 2008, posits that any conceivable subject, whether real or fictional, will eventually be depicted in sexually explicit content by internet users. From beloved cartoon characters to inanimate objects, Rule 34 underscores the pervasive and often unpredictable nature of online creative expression, particularly when it ventures into NSFW (Not Safe For Work) territory. It's not merely a statement but an observation of human curiosity and the desire to explore characters and concepts in every imaginable context, including the erotic. The sheer volume of content demonstrating this rule is staggering, with dedicated platforms housing millions of such images and stories. For characters like Sarvente, who already possess an intriguing design and a fanbase eager to explore their potential, falling under the umbrella of Rule 34 was, in many ways, inevitable. Beyond the simple existence of explicit content, "futa sarvente" fits squarely within the academic and cultural understanding of "transformative works." Transformative works are fan-created pieces that reimagine, recontextualize, or build upon existing source material, often to explore new themes, relationships, or character dynamics. These works are not merely copies; they add significant new meaning, expression, or message to the original. The Organization for Transformative Works (OTW), a non-profit fan activist organization, actively supports and archives such creations, emphasizing their legitimacy and sustainability. Fan fiction, fan art, fan videos, and even cosplay are all forms of transformative work. The Evolution of Fan Content in 2025: The AI Factor

The year 2025 marks a pivotal moment in the evolution of fan content, largely due to the rapid advancements in Artificial Intelligence (AI). Generative AI tools are reshaping how fan art and fan fiction are created, presenting both unprecedented opportunities and contentious challenges. AI art generators (like Midjourney and DALL-E) and large language models (LLMs) such as ChatGPT have become increasingly sophisticated and accessible. * Accessibility and Ease of Creation: AI tools democratize fan art creation, allowing individuals without traditional artistic skills to generate high-quality images based on text prompts. This opens the door for more fans to participate in creative expression, enabling them to experiment with different styles, colors, and themes for characters like Sarvente without technical limitations. Similarly, LLMs can assist in generating fan fiction, speeding up the writing process or offering new narrative ideas. * Experimentation and Exploration: AI facilitates rapid iteration and experimentation. A fan interested in "futa sarvente" could generate numerous visual interpretations or plot outlines in minutes, exploring various styles or scenarios quickly. This boosts creative freedom and allows for pushing boundaries further than traditional methods might allow. * Personalized Experiences: AI-powered tools are anticipated to create more personalized and engaging fan experiences, including AI-generated fan art and chatbots that can interact as fictional characters. Despite the technological marvels, the rise of AI in fan content is fraught with ethical dilemmas and polarized reactions within fandom: * Plagiarism and Data Scraping: A primary concern is that generative AI models are trained on vast datasets, which often include copyrighted and fan-created works scraped from the internet without explicit consent or compensation. This raises questions about intellectual property, authorship, and whether using AI to create fanworks amounts to a form of plagiarism, especially when the original works were often created under a "gift economy" ethos within fandom. * "AI Slop" and Dehumanization of Art: Many traditional artists and writers view AI-generated content as "soulless" or "AI slop," arguing that it devalues human creativity and artistry. There's a fear that AI will replace human artists or lead to a deluge of low-effort content. * Disruption of Fandom Norms: The traditional values of fan production often emphasize effort, skill, and community contribution. AI-generated works can disrupt these norms, leading to debates about what constitutes "authentic" fan creation. * Distinguishing Real from AI-Generated: As AI becomes more advanced, it becomes increasingly difficult to distinguish between human-made and AI-generated content, raising concerns about authenticity and potential misinformation. This is particularly relevant in sensitive areas like explicit content. The Organization for Transformative Works (OTW), which runs AO3, has acknowledged the controversy but stated that if fans use AI to produce fanfiction, these are "a type of work that is within our mandate to preserve," taking a position that prioritizes archiving fan activity regardless of the tools used. However, this stance remains controversial, highlighting the ongoing tension within fandoms adapting to new technologies. For "futa sarvente" content, the implications of AI are profound. While it facilitates the rapid creation of explicit visuals and narratives, it also intensifies debates about consent (of the original character/creator), ethical sourcing of training data, and the very definition of "art" in a digital, AI-assisted era.
